00 5.4 Bolt Torque spec needed
 
I need some help from someone that may now a bolt spec. I have a Chiltons book I bought the same time I got the truck but never had to use it and hence cant for the life of me remember where I put it:(

I had a CHT Sensor go bad and while I had the truck apart to replace it figured I would change the thermostat. I need to find out what the torque specs are on the 2 bolts on the water outlet housing on top of the thermostat.
If anyone could get me that it would be greatly appreciated. A web search found no answers to those bolts.

Thanks guys

chucks bp 09-17-2007 04:44 PM

Ford manual has 18ftlb listed.

BLUE20004X4 09-17-2007 08:52 PM

A factory spec I have is 20-30nm (ft lb) so 25 will do it. Mostly I don't bother torquing, just to where it feels good and snug which would probably be that of 25 anyways. Never had a leak yet.

Faster150 09-17-2007 11:00 PM

i always do the 1/8 turn rule snug then 1/8th of a turn

BLUE20004X4 09-17-2007 11:07 PM

Ya, stuff like this is not necessary to torque, like a head bolt or something. Just make sure the stat is the right way up and there is a NEW rubber o-ring for it.
